Lines Matching refs:virtual
879 addr = md->virtual;
953 addr = md->virtual & PAGE_MASK;
955 length = PAGE_ALIGN(md->length + (md->virtual & ~PAGE_MASK));
984 if (md->virtual != vectors_base() && md->virtual < TASK_SIZE) {
986 (long long)__pfn_to_phys((u64)md->pfn), md->virtual);
991 md->virtual >= PAGE_OFFSET && md->virtual < FIXADDR_START &&
992 (md->virtual < VMALLOC_START || md->virtual >= VMALLOC_END)) {
994 (long long)__pfn_to_phys((u64)md->pfn), md->virtual);
1007 p4d = p4d_alloc(mm, pgd_offset(mm, md->virtual), md->virtual);
1010 pud = pud_alloc(mm, p4d, md->virtual);
1039 vm->addr = (void *)(md->virtual & PAGE_MASK);
1040 vm->size = PAGE_ALIGN(md->length + (md->virtual & ~PAGE_MASK));
1077 * the virtual space left free by that unused section entry.
1104 * then we block the corresponding virtual address.
1115 * then we block the corresponding virtual address.
1153 debug_ll_addr(&map.pfn, &map.virtual);
1154 if (!map.pfn || !map.virtual)
1157 map.virtual &= PAGE_MASK;
1399 map.virtual = FDT_FIXED_BASE;
1411 map.virtual = MODULES_VADDR;
1412 map.length = ((unsigned long)_exiprom - map.virtual + ~SECTION_MASK) & SECTION_MASK;
1422 map.virtual = FLUSH_BASE;
1429 map.virtual = FLUSH_BASE_MINICACHE;
1438 * create a mapping at the low-vectors virtual address.
1441 map.virtual = 0xffff0000;
1451 map.virtual = 0;
1459 map.virtual = 0xffff0000 + PAGE_SIZE;
1550 map.virtual = __phys_to_virt(start);
1556 map.virtual = __phys_to_virt(kernel_sec_end);
1576 map.virtual = __phys_to_virt(start);
1613 map.virtual = __phys_to_virt(kernel_x_start);
1623 map.virtual = __phys_to_virt(kernel_nx_start);
1680 * We changing not only the virtual to physical mapping, but also
1742 map.virtual = fix_to_virt(i);
1743 pte = pte_offset_early_fixmap(pmd_off_k(map.virtual), map.virtual);